    Fresh Install BSOD IRQL_NOT_LESS_OR_EQUAL - Possibly Realtek LAN?


    So I just did another fresh install of Windows 10 Pro version 1909. I haven't even activated it yet and I haven't manually installed any drivers. I got the IRQL_NOT_LESS_OR_EQUAL BSOD almost instantly when I had Firefox open.

    When I was installing Windows, I went away and my PC had rebooted back to the start of the installer. I assume it had a BSOD here too. The second time I unplugged my LAN cable and it installed fine. That could just be coincidence though.

    I decided to reinstall because I have tried pretty much everything. I had updated all my chipset drivers, graphics, LAN and audio from the manufacturer, AsRock and AMD, but nothing has solved this error which seems to happen once every week or more. My BIOS is even the latest version.

    Any help would be fantastic and appreciated.

    Edit: I have also ran MemTest86 with a bunch of passes, both sticks and one at a time. It came back fine.

    1. Run Driver Verifier Manager through type "verifier" in search bottom
    2. Select "Create standard settings"
    3. Select "Select driver names from a list"
    4. Tick all 3rd party drivers and 3 Microsoft drivers (ntoskrnl.exe, hal.dll and amdppm.sys)
    5. Apply changes and reboot computer
